Search as Code for agents - Perplexity’s “Search as Code” pitches agent-built Python retrieval pipelines in sandboxes using low-level primitives, aiming to cut tokens, reduce context noise, and scale wide research tasks. AI compute funding and capex - Alphabet is reportedly raising up to $80B via stock sales to expand AI compute capacity, underscoring how the AI arms race is pushing Big Tech into massive capex and dilution-sensitive financing. Export controls tighten on GPUs - The US Commerce Department updated guidance to block Chinese AI firms from buying Nvidia and AMD frontier chips through overseas subsidiaries, closing a key export-control loophole. NVIDIA pushes open world models - NVIDIA announced Cosmos 3 as an open multimodal “world foundation model” for robotics and physical AI, highlighting a push toward simulation, synthetic data, and interoperable world-model ecosystems.
